How runes fit your build (the “one slot” idea)
In Sailor Piece, runes are passive modifier items. You can only equip one rune at a time, so the best approach is not “collect everything”, but choose a rune that matches your current goal (damage, luck farming, survivability, or PvP control).
Get runes: Rune Dungeon is the only source
Rune drops come exclusively from the Rune Dungeon. To open it, you need the Dungeon Master quest chain and the required progression steps on Dungeon Island. After that, your rune plan becomes “repeat runs efficiently”.
Rune leveling loop (duplicates -> levels)
Rune experience is gained by combining duplicates of the same rune type. Runes level from 1 to 50, so the long-term strategy is to run the dungeon repeatedly until your target rune is ready for the next scaling step.

Fast rune checklist (safe + efficient)
Step 1
Identify your current bottleneck: damage speed, farming drops, survivability, or PvP control. 2) Choose one primary rune to equip (one slot). 3) Unlock Rune Dungeon via the Dungeon Master chain on Dungeon Island. 4) Run the dungeon on a difficulty you can clear consistently; higher difficulty improves rewards. 5) Collect duplicate copies of the same rune to level it toward 50. 6) When the rune power jump is ready, push your next boss/PvP loop so the multiplier actually pays off.

FAQ
Can I get runes anywhere besides Rune Dungeon?
No. Rune drops come exclusively from Rune Dungeon. That means your rune plan is mainly about routing + repeated runs.
What rune should I chase first?
Start with the rune that matches your current goal: damage to speed up boss clears, Fortune to improve farming drops, or HP/damage reduction if your route keeps breaking under boss pressure.
Why do duplicates matter so much?
Runes level by combining duplicates of the same rune type. Getting copies is what turns “I have a rune” into “my rune actually scales”.
Should I raise dungeon difficulty immediately?
Only if you can still clear consistently. If you start failing runs, your “time per reward” gets worse. Consistency beats risky speed.
Do runes replace my fruit/sword?
No. Runes are a multiplier layer. They feel strongest when your fruit + sword + route already works—then runes make that route hit harder and last longer.
